The points scored in a basketball game by the individual players of two teams, High Rangers and Rising Stars, is recorded during the game. After the game, the manager found that the range for the High Rangers is 20 points and the range for the Rising Stars is 4 points. Which of the following statements is true?

A. The High Rangers scored fewer points than the Rising Stars.
B. The High Rangers scored more points than the Rising Stars.
C. The difference between the maximum and minimum points scored is lower for the High Rangers than the Rising Stars.
D. The difference between the maximum and minimum points scored is higher for the High Rangers than the Rising Stars.

Range = max - min

To determine which statement is true, we need to understand what the "range" is in this context. The range is the difference between the maximum and the minimum values in a data set.

In this case, the range for the High Rangers is 20 points, which means that the highest score minus the lowest score for the High Rangers is 20 points. On the other hand, the range for the Rising Stars is 4 points, indicating that the difference between their highest and lowest scores is 4 points.

Now let's evaluate each statement:

A. The statement "The High Rangers scored fewer points than the Rising Stars" cannot be determined based on the information provided about the ranges. The range only tells us about the difference between the highest and lowest scores, not the actual scores themselves.

B. The statement "The High Rangers scored more points than the Rising Stars" cannot be determined based on the information provided about the ranges. The range only tells us about the difference between the highest and lowest scores, not the actual scores themselves.

C. The statement "The difference between the maximum and minimum points scored is lower for the High Rangers than the Rising Stars" is false. The range for the High Rangers is 20 points, which is higher than the range for the Rising Stars, which is only 4 points.

D. The statement "The difference between the maximum and minimum points scored is higher for the High Rangers than the Rising Stars" is true. As mentioned earlier, the range for the High Rangers is 20 points, which is higher than the 4 points range for the Rising Stars.

Therefore, the correct answer is D. The difference between the maximum and minimum points scored is higher for the High Rangers than the Rising Stars.
